成人AV在线无码|婷婷五月激情色,|伊人加勒比二三四区|国产一区激情都市|亚洲AV无码电影|日av韩av无码|天堂在线亚洲Av|无码一区二区影院|成人无码毛片AV|超碰在线看中文字幕

深入了解CSS里inline、block和inline-block的區(qū)別

在進(jìn)行網(wǎng)頁設(shè)計(jì)時(shí),對(duì)于CSS中的inline、block和inline-block這三種常見的元素布局屬性,了解它們之間的區(qū)別十分重要。通過合理地運(yùn)用這些屬性,可以更好地控制頁面元素的排版和展示效果。

在進(jìn)行網(wǎng)頁設(shè)計(jì)時(shí),對(duì)于CSS中的inline、block和inline-block這三種常見的元素布局屬性,了解它們之間的區(qū)別十分重要。通過合理地運(yùn)用這些屬性,可以更好地控制頁面元素的排版和展示效果。

創(chuàng)建HTML文件,編寫基本的HTML代碼

首先,在進(jìn)行CSS樣式布局前,我們需要?jiǎng)?chuàng)建一個(gè)基本的HTML文件,并編寫必要的HTML代碼。在HTML文件中,各個(gè)標(biāo)簽應(yīng)該獨(dú)占一行,以保持代碼的清晰易讀性。

inline和block元素并列展示

在CSS中,`a`和`span`標(biāo)簽通常被歸類為inline元素,它們默認(rèn)是內(nèi)聯(lián)元素,可以并排展示在同一行。而block元素則會(huì)獨(dú)占一行,例如`div`、`p`等元素,默認(rèn)情況下都是塊級(jí)元素。

block元素可以設(shè)置長(zhǎng)和寬,inline元素不行

一個(gè)顯著的區(qū)別是,block元素可以通過CSS屬性設(shè)置寬度和高度,從而控制其在頁面中所占據(jù)的空間大小;而inline元素是不可以設(shè)置寬度和高度的,它們會(huì)隨內(nèi)容自動(dòng)擴(kuò)展或收縮。

使用display: block將元素改為塊級(jí)元素

如果我們希望將一個(gè)元素顯示為塊級(jí)元素,可以使用CSS的`display: block`屬性。這樣,原本是inline的元素就會(huì)變成塊級(jí)元素,獨(dú)占一行顯示,并且可以設(shè)置寬度、高度等屬性。

使用display: inline將元素改為行內(nèi)元素

相反地,如果需要將一個(gè)元素顯示為行內(nèi)元素,可以使用CSS的`display: inline`屬性。這樣,原本是block的元素就會(huì)變成行內(nèi)元素,與其他內(nèi)容并排顯示,并且無法設(shè)置寬度、高度等屬性。

inline-block既可以并列也可以設(shè)置長(zhǎng)寬

與inline和block元素不同的是,inline-block元素具有兩者的特性。它既可以并列顯示在一行,又可以通過CSS屬性設(shè)置寬度和高度,靈活性較高。因此,inline-block在一些布局設(shè)計(jì)中往往能起到很好的作用。

通過深入了解CSS中inline、block和inline-block這三種元素布局屬性的區(qū)別,我們能夠更加靈活地進(jìn)行頁面布局設(shè)計(jì),實(shí)現(xiàn)更豐富多樣的界面效果和交互體驗(yàn)。合理地運(yùn)用這些屬性,可以讓網(wǎng)頁呈現(xiàn)出更加專業(yè)、美觀的外觀,提升用戶的瀏覽體驗(yàn)。

標(biāo)簽: